#66430b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66430b is composed of 40% red, 26.3%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.3% magenta, 89.2%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 36.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 22.2%. #66430b color hex could be obtained by blending #cc8616 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#66430b color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#66430b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66430b has RGB values of R:102, G:67,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.89,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6701835.

Shades and Tints of #66430b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0901 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#66430b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3936 is the less saturated color, while #6f4502 is the most saturated one.
